What is Repay Holdings Long-Term Debt?

Repay Holdings FRA:0YR -3.03% 57 Long-Term Debt is €649.4 Mil as of Jun. 2026. GuruFocus rates FRA:0YR with a GF Score™ of 57/100 and a GF Value™ of €7.60 (Possible Value Trap). The stock has 3 warning signs investors should review.

Repay Holdings's Long-Term Debt for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 was €649.4 Mil.

Repay Holdings's quarterly Long-Term Debt increased from Dec. 2025 (€239.2 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(€337.9 Mil) and increased from Mar. 2026 (€337.9 Mil) to Jun. 2026 (€649.4 Mil).

Repay Holdings's annual Long-Term Debt increased from Dec. 2023 (€398.1 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(€474.4 Mil) but then declined from Dec. 2024 (€474.4 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(€239.2 Mil).


Repay Holdings  (FRA:0YR) Long-Term Debt Explanation

Long-Term Debt is the sum of the carrying values as of the balance sheet date of all long-term debt, which is debt initially having maturities due after one year or beyond the operating cycle, if longer, but excluding the portions thereof scheduled to be repaid within one year or the normal operating cycle, if longer. Long-Term Debt includes notes payable, bonds payable, mortgage loans, convertible debt, subordinated debt and other types of long term debt.

Repay Holdings Business Description

Other Exchanges RPAY:USA
Address 3060 Peachtree Road NW, Suite 1100, Atlanta, GA, USA, 30305
Repay Holdings Corp is a payments technology company. It provides integrated payment processing solutions to industry-oriented vertical markets in which businesses or other organizations have specific transaction processing needs. It allows customers to pay through Mobile App, Text, Interactive Voice Response, Virtual Terminal, Hosted Payment Page and Online Customer Portal among others. It operates in two segments Consumer Payments and Business Payments. The company generates majority of its revenue from Consumer Payments segment.
